At the Police Court this morning Charles Barnett andCharles Frederick Nesbitt, members of the City Rifles, were charged by Major Webb with unlawfully absenting themselves from a Government Parade on the 13th inst. without the permission of the Commanding Officer. Mr Pitt appeared for the prosecution. Nesbitt admitted the offence, but Barnett said he wag living at Richmond and had not seen the notice of the Parade. Captain Rowling in his evidence stated that Barnett frequently absented himself. The defendants were fined 5s each and costs 7s. Paperspast TOWN EDITION. Nelson Evening Mail. FRIDAY, JULY 16, 1886.
NESBIT.—The /Friends iof the late Charles Frederick. Nesbit are respectfully invited to attend hls Funeral, which will leave his late residence, 68 Nelson Street, Petone, Tomorrow (Thursday), April 1, 1937, at 2 p.m., for the Taita Cemetery. J.R.- Croft, Funeral Director, Hutt and .Petone. Tel. 63-828. PapersPast Evening Post, Volume CXXIII, Issue 75, 31 March 1937, Page 1
